Abstract: The paper deals with the issues of liquidation of the consequences of emergencies related to emissions of hazardous chemical and radioactive substances into the atmosphere. Particular attention is paid to the method of artificially inducing precipitation as an effective way to clean the air. The structure of the contaminated area, the peculiarities of its spread and impact on the ecosystem, as well as the algorithm of actions for the organizational and technical implementation of this method are described. Different ways of delivering reagents to the clouds (drones, aircraft, missiles), characteristics of clouds suitable for precipitation, and factors that affect the efficiency of pollutant deposition are considered. The prospects of using electrophysical methods of air ionization to expand the meteorological conditions for the application of artificial precipitation are determined.
